Synth pop female singers : any recommendations ?
Yesterday, I encoded one of my fiancee's cd, which happens to be a Kim Wilde singles collections. It reminded me of how much I like electro-pop music sung by female artists. Any recommendations of good music in that subgenre ? Cylob, I'm counting on you

You've come to the right place.
I try to strike a balance between male & female vocalists (with the odd instrumental). I consider these all to be modern synth classics:Female Vocals: Cylob - Living in the 1980's Sampler - The Greatest Hit Alpinestars - Vital Love Disciple W.I.T. - Hold Me Touch Me Dot Allison - Substance (Felix Da Housecat Remix) Ladytron - Another Breakfast With You Ladytron - This Is Our Sound Swayzak - State of Grace The Parallax Corporation - Crocodiles in the Sky FC Kahuna - Machine Says Yes Water Lilly & St Plomp - Shake a Leg Miss Kittin & the Hacker - 1982 Hong Kong Counterfeit - Metal Disco (Legowelt Remix) Male Vocals: Waldorf - Fashionist Waldorf - You're My Disco Legowelt - Sturmvogel DMX Krew - Good Time Girl DMX Krew - Street Boys DMX Krew - Body Rock Egoexpress - Weiter (With Dirk Lotzow) Martini Bros - Dance Like It Is OK Swayzak - Buffalo Seven Instrumental: Ellen Allien - Open Legowelt - Fizzcaraldo |
